I Will Be The Crowned King Chapter 411

"Boom-boom-boom-!!"

The screeching of the air ripped across the sea, blasting the harbour and town of Black Reef Harbor; the quay business district, which had been reduced to rubble, was completely shrouded in choking smoke, and wildfires raged among the rubble. Rising and dancing; the blast of the blast pounded the deserted streets over and over again, ravaging enemies that didn't exist.

Despite the enormity, a fleet that lacked the right lead and could not find a clear target could not do much damage to Black Reef Harbor; the Black Reef defenders and the remaining inhabitants were either hiding in the tunnels of the defense line, or hiding in the well-prepared In the bunker; unless the Mujahideen were willing to plow the ground with artillery shells, a day's play would not change the tide of the battle.

The mujahideen army moored on the sea also seemed to know this very well, so after the rapid artillery shelling, some ships began to emboldened, risking the risk of being stranded or even being pierced through the bottom of the ship, one after another organized small boats and ships. The three smaller ships approached the port, preparing for a forced landing operation.

"Hey, is this about to start the general attack?"

In the dull thunder-like roar, the young knight standing in the coastal fortification looked at the ships that were attacking the pier in groups in the distance, and there was some inexplicable surprise in his nervous expression: "Isn't it? We should wait for the outer defense line of Heijiao Port to get into a tough fight before launching an attack, what is the enemy thinking?"

With an expression of extraordinarily puzzled expression, against the dust on his head and the walls that were shaking with the sound of the cannons, Louis Bernard, holding a monocular, was struggling to see the enemy's movements against the thick gunpowder smoke outside. .

Maybe it's the opposite, trying to use the sheep attack method to attract us to have to draw troops from the outer defense line to reduce the pressure on the western front?

No, no... Even if you really want to attack sheep, shouldn't you increase the firepower and increase the pressure on the defense of the port?

Or is it that the enemy has long anticipated this, and deliberately put on a stance of really attacking the port at the risk of the fleet running aground and anchoring; if this is the case, the price is too high, right?

The puzzled Louis narrowed his eyes and stared at the flag of the Ring of Order that gradually fluttered on the sea level, and his heart became more and more uneasy.

"Send messengers and ask for reinforcements from the outer defense line!"

After a brief hesitation, Louis still felt more cautious and prudent. If the enemy really wanted to land, the more than 2,000 people under his command would not be able to stop the tens of thousands of troops under the cover of naval guns from landing and raiding:

"Let them deploy the five thousand shooting corps of the northern defense line to the rear of the port as a reserve army in response to the enemy's attack!"

"As ordered!"

Looking at the back of the messenger rushing away, the young knight continued to observe the situation in the direction of the port, while he couldn't help but mutter to himself: "So what is the reason... Even the jihadist army in the port has started to attack, and the army on the land has begun to attack. So far there is no movement at all?"

"Don't ask me, because I don't know either!"

On the north side, looking at Bernard's army still standing still in the distance, Carl Bain wanted to cry without tears; although this was not the first time he had been persecuted by a commander-in-chief's perfect plan, he still had a feeling of reluctance. Hit the ground with one head, and simply point to the urge to give up.

According to the result of the initial consultation with Anson Bach, the plan was to let the defenders on the west side of the hillside pretend to be defeated when the two sides fought, to lure Bernard's army into the hillside, and then the second line of defense behind the hillside to block the attack, Five thousand shooting troops, Yangfan City was ready to attack from the north, cut off Bernard's retreat, and formed a siege to completely wipe out.

It was basically an extension of the last Battle of Black Reef Harbor, except that Bernard Morwes retreated too decisively last time, and Anson didn't have many cavalry in his hands, so he could only give up the pursuit; The idea of ​​trying again.

More importantly, this is the only way to avoid Louis and "inadvertently" kill Bernard Morwes - not only because of Ludwig's request, but because this guy is too much for the New World and the Free Confederation. Understood, with him and without him the Mujahideen threat is not the same level.

Facing his former opponent, Carl Bain was not at all unprepared. He even made preparations for the failure of his plan, organizing skirmishers and shotguns to snipe and forcibly assassinate him.

But after all the calculations, I just didn't expect this guy to be motionless and openly pretending to be dead on the battlefield!

If Bernard himself was the only one who attacked Black Reef Harbor this time, the exasperated Chief of Staff would even be ready to take the initiative to fight against this uncooperative guy; but there are still tens of thousands of enemy troops and a large fleet in the direction of the harbor. And it looks like it's already starting to log in!

"Chief of Staff, Marshal Louis Bernard has sent someone to urge him again."

In the commanding headquarters with a strange atmosphere, Chris, the logistics staff member, bit his head and said, still holding the young knight's handwritten order: "Since the outer defense line has not yet started fighting, should we first transfer the shooting corps to assist the port side? defense?"

"Support?" Karl grimaced. He didn't mind lending his 5,000 shooting corps to Louis Bernard to defend the port first, but if the quality of the indigenous soldiers really did fight, and Maybe pull back and flank Bernard?

Obviously impossible!

"Otherwise, send one or two thousand people over to see the situation?" Staff Chris suggested, showing the spirit of being a gang accountant and lending usury back then:

"Let's just say that this is just the vanguard. As long as we confirm that the Bernard Corps really has no signs of attacking, we will immediately reinforce it... Let's put the blame on this first. If it really doesn't work, just pull the local militia left in Black Reef Harbor to be responsible for the logistics to make up the number?"

"If it's the commander of the levies in China who don't understand the military, it may be possible, but that's Louis Bernard!" Carl rolled his eyes, almost laughing at this bad idea:

"Besides, it seems that the enemy fleet is really going to attack the port and send militiamen who can't do anything except send people's heads. Isn't that just adding chaos, and the enemy's attack speed is not fast enough?!"

But he was also very strange: "The main force of the Black Reef Port defenders is the Storm Legion, the Sail City Legion, and the Black Reef Port Militia, nearly 12,000 people, but all of them are in the commander-in-chief's hands, how could Louis let that one go? Hunk... the commander-in-chief didn't look for it, and came to our side to ask for help?"

This... The dozens of officers and staff members present looked at each other in dismay.

Just as a group of people looked around, not knowing what to do, another messenger walked in and handed the letter to the nearest staff member, Chris.

Chris, who had just been scolded by the chief of staff, did not dare to neglect, and immediately handed over the letter. Carl, who was full of question marks, instantly widened his eyes and read it out loud:

"The Northern Front Shooting Corps is not allowed to leave the position, to support the friendly forces in the port, and stand by and wait for instructions - the commander-in-chief of the New World Corps, Anson Bach!"

The voice fell, and the entire headquarters fell silent.

All the officers, look at me, I'll look at you, and in the end, Chris stood up bravely and tentatively said: "That... Chief of Staff, who are we listening to these two orders?"

One is the Marshal of the New World Legion, the other is the commander-in-chief of his own family... The corners of Carl Bain's mouth kept twitching with an extremely ugly face, and he wished to swallow both letters as someone.

Not to mention Louis Bernard's letter for help, it is not difficult to see the defensive pressure in the direction of the port even from the northern position; although the two thousand Yangfan City defenders stationed there are elite, they can only block the enemy for a long time. It's definitely going to happen.

No matter how confident you are in your perfect plan, that bastard... you can't just watch your allies die, right?

Here's the problem... Karl doesn't believe in such a simple truth, Ansen Bach really doesn't understand it, and it is absolutely impossible not to support Louis for such a joking reason; it is impossible to annihilate the Bernard Legion. Sacrifice thousands of elite allies in vain!

So what is the reason why he doesn't support, what is there that he doesn't know, or hasn't discovered?

After struggling for a long time, Karl, whose brows were about to squeeze together, looked up helplessly like a deflated ball:

"Shooting Army... don't move!"

"No, is there really no movement at all?"

Outside the northern position of Black Reef Harbor, Bernard Morwes stared blankly at the position where the military flag stood in the distance, his mind completely blank.

You have already made it clear that you will not take the initiative to attack, why don't you hurry to the port and fight with that bastard, Boley Levent, so that I can get through it smoothly?

Bernard didn't understand, but he didn't dare to make extra moves... Now that the 10,000 army under his command was "spread" on the entire front like pepper, any extra moves might cause the opponent's attack. Being vigilant gave Borey Lewent an extra advantage; at the same time, the troops were too spread out, and it was difficult to command the entire army freely, and he did not dare to engage in more complicated moves.

Bernard, who couldn't figure it out after thinking for a long time, had to give up, and ordered the army to continue to pretend to be maintained, be alert to the movements of the defenders, and occasionally assume an offensive posture, but never get close to the defense line; anyway, as long as he did not take the initiative to attack, he usually came It is said that the defenders who are being beaten are not stupid enough to take the initiative to attack, right?

Alas, usually?

That **** Anson Bach...is he a commander who can be guessed as "usually"?

Bernard was startled, the strings that were about to be completely relaxed tightened again, and he got up quickly, wanting to order the army to slowly gather and not continue to disperse.

However, before he could speak, the messenger who hurried over brought surprising news: "No, Lord Supervisor, a large number of footprints were found in a line barracks stationed in the northwest. It is suspected that an army has just recently Pass there!"

Ok? !

Bernard's complexion changed suddenly: "You mean, the army of Black Reef Harbor recently sent reinforcements to Gray Pigeon Fort, where the number of troops is far greater than the number we originally knew?!"

"I-I-I-I-"

"Forget it!" Bernard waved his hand to interrupt the stammering messenger, with a slightly impatient tone: "Tell me, how many traces of army movements they have found?"

In case Black Reef Harbor is just a bait and Anson Bach's real purpose is to annihilate the crusaders attacking Grey Dove Castle...

Bernard was in a hurry. With Arthur Hereid's leadership level, he didn't even worry about whether the army would be wiped out, but whether the **** could run back to Sail City alive.

and many more! The only legion commander in Sail City is Ludwig Franz. This guy has a good relationship with Anson Bach; if the Clovis people take the risk and cooperate with the Free Confederacy to annihilate the Empire's Holy War Legion, then...

"boom-!!"

Just when Bernard's heart was in a mess, a loud noise like thunder suddenly came from his ears.

Without hesitation, the guards and messengers present, including Bernard himself, all subconsciously looked in the direction of the sound—unsurprisingly, it happened to be the northwest.

"The messenger!"

Almost in the blink of an eye, Bernard, whose expression had regained his composure again, ordered in a deep voice: "Inform the entire army to give up their positions, and UU Kanshu www.uukanshu.com will immediately assemble to the north position at the fastest speed!"

"You, you, and you! You and your cavalrymen also go to different directions to give orders, and notify all the troops as quickly as possible. No one is allowed to delay, and those who violate the military law will be engaged!"

"As ordered!"

Several guards who were named together with the messengers bowed and saluted in a panic, and ran their horses towards the scattered troops; while running, they sounded the assembled bugles; People are uneasy.

Like the cry of a dying person.

Under the banner of the Ring of Order, Bernard with a tense expression stared at the direction of the northwest side, and a bad premonition gradually brewed and fermented in his heart.

Finally, he saw it.

On the top of the northwest hill where the explosion sounded, the fluttering golden irises were fighting and retreating; the soldiers in blue and white uniforms were gradually replaced by the inconspicuous red and black.

One, one hundred, two hundred... Countless Clovis soldiers came up from behind the hillside, biting the outnumbered jihadist soldiers like wolves in the wilderness; and the jihadists eager to get closer to the big army They didn't want to fight at all, they could only watch their comrades swept away by the enemy, and the team that rushed in kept pulling down corpses one by one.

The sound of the rallying bugle turned out to be a prelude to the retreat.

But the group of hungry Clovis people did not rush to attack, but quickly gathered up the formation; behind them, a petite figure with a revolver in one hand and a military flag in the other got out, and pulled the trigger against the sky.

"Bang-bang-bang-bang-bang-bang-!"

Six shots were fired, and Liza Bach, who grinned to eliminate the tiger's teeth, danced the military flag in her hand, and pointed forward with great momentum:

"Everyone - rush - wow ah ah ah ah ahhhhhhhhhh...!!"
